Mitch Clark may have played last game for Lions as Fremantle, Richmond, Sydney, GWS chase off-contract star
  • Greg Davis
  • From: The Courier-Mail
  • August 25, 2011 12:00AM
The out-of-contract forward/ruckman is under an injury cloud and is in doubt for Saturday's clash with West Coast at the Gabba - Brisbane's second-last outing of 2011. Clark hobbled to Lions training yesterday on crutches with his foot in a surgical moon boot.
If he misses the showdown with the Eagles it is unlikely he would play against Sydney in the Lions' final fixture for the year.
As part of Brisbane's strategy to "manage" the injury, Clark will not train this week to give his foot the best possible chance of coming good in time for the match against the Eagles.

Mitch Clark's season ends early
By Kim Hagdorn
25 August 2011 04:15PM EST

BRISBANE Lions big man Mitch Clark will miss the final two games of the AFL season with a serious calf injury.

Clark, 23, is expected to enter hospital for surgery to his Achilles heel a day before the Lions last home game of another disastrous season with just four wins for Brisbane.

Clark has not trained this week but is expected to be named in the Lions starting line-up to confront the strong West Coast defence, but the big Lion appears certain to be withdrawn on Friday.
